Thomas Kluyver
c9631845fa
Merge pull request #6126 from takluyver/kernelspecs-nb-ui
...
UI for changing kernels in the notebook
2014-07-28 11:33:14 -07:00
John Stowers
d025cb6176
exclude gtk3 gui modules from tests
2014-07-26 20:38:15 +02:00
Matthias Bussonnier
925a968840
Merge pull request #6063 from Carreau/fix-5984
...
Introduce info/warning/danger to notification area
2014-07-26 16:32:59 +02:00
Thomas Kluyver
fcb079a255
Merge pull request #6210 from jdfreder/image-test-fix
...
Don't screenshot in the ImageWidget test,
2014-07-25 16:33:16 -07:00
Brian E. Granger
2999510bfa
Merge pull request #6182 from SylvainCorlay/do-diff-correction
...
do_diff function was always removing all views from the old list.
2014-07-25 12:09:58 -07:00
Brian E. Granger
1224e1e5a4
Merge pull request #6204 from minrk/xs-cluster-columns
...
move some responsive bootstrap transitions
2014-07-25 11:48:03 -07:00
Jonathan Frederic
ee64b60e69
Don't screenshot in the ImageWidget test,
...
instead verify that the base64 makes it to the page and
assume that the browser knows how render it correctly.
2014-07-25 11:21:52 -07:00
Thomas Kluyver
316ecf3e54
Address review comments
2014-07-25 10:10:50 -07:00
Matthias BUSSONNIER
573c45613d
fix missing semicolons
2014-07-25 10:14:28 +02:00
Ben Duffield
aa8df62b81
add marked to require dependencies
2014-07-24 23:05:01 -07:00
Thomas Kluyver
a5b145e5a2
Merge pull request #6139 from minrk/wsping
...
send ping every 30 seconds to keep websockets alive
2014-07-24 18:55:18 -07:00
Thomas Kluyver
c71eea365e
Add submenu under kernel for changing kernel
2014-07-24 18:14:11 -07:00
Thomas Kluyver
72e2c2c6d7
Remove last use of global kernelselector
2014-07-24 16:55:18 -07:00
Thomas Kluyver
76477386ae
Don't refer to global kernelselector object in Session
2014-07-24 16:55:18 -07:00
Thomas Kluyver
2785e87b4b
Fix JS iteration
...
Well, work around it.
2014-07-24 16:55:18 -07:00
Matthias BUSSONNIER
849ff3bb05
Simplify and uniformise styling of kernel selector
...
Make the theme coherent with the logout button
2014-07-24 16:55:18 -07:00
Thomas Kluyver
0e3d27c841
Deterministic order for kernels in notebook UI
2014-07-24 16:55:00 -07:00
Thomas Kluyver
c432af1af5
Use JS events for switching kernelspecs
2014-07-24 16:55:00 -07:00
Thomas Kluyver
01d43290af
Remove unused style() function
2014-07-24 16:55:00 -07:00
Thomas Kluyver
e51f26275a
Set codemirror mode from kernelspecs
2014-07-24 16:55:00 -07:00
Thomas Kluyver
ba69cd972e
Add method to change codemirror mode of all code cells
2014-07-24 16:54:59 -07:00
Thomas Kluyver
54c6cb62c0
Start kernel according to loaded notebook metadata
2014-07-24 16:54:59 -07:00
Thomas Kluyver
b644ddbe36
Store kernelspec in notebook metadata on change
2014-07-24 16:54:59 -07:00
Thomas Kluyver
7400dd1c18
Line dropdown up on RHS of kernel name
2014-07-24 16:54:59 -07:00
Thomas Kluyver
6f8c4b8dc4
Style kernel name
2014-07-24 16:54:08 -07:00
Thomas Kluyver
9581bd7dc3
Change displayed kernel name when our session is started
2014-07-24 16:31:55 -07:00
Thomas Kluyver
41626420e2
Allow switching kernel from the notebook UI
2014-07-24 16:31:55 -07:00
Matthias BUSSONNIER
93314f8126
Introduce info/warning/danger to notification area
...
Add corresponding style.
Should fix #5984
Error when (auto)saving and things along should stand out in the
UI for the user to investigate the reason as soon as possible not to
loose work later.
2014-07-25 00:09:23 +02:00
MinRK
11193d4790
move some responsive bootstrap transitions
...
- `-md-` puts the transition at 970px
- `-sm-` puts the transition at 768px
I moved most of the `md` transitions to `sm`,
which seems more reasonable.
I also moved the cluster list to `xs` because
the columns will never be wider than a dozen or so characters.
2014-07-24 13:02:30 -07:00
Paul Ivanov
b67aac5aef
Merge pull request #6119 from minrk/global-events
...
return global events from require(['base/js/events']).
2014-07-24 12:23:14 -07:00
Min RK
43e25ab4d9
Merge pull request #6196 from minrk/git-friendlyish-less-css
...
Make less/sourcemaps a bit friendlier to git
2014-07-24 12:09:54 -07:00
Matthias Bussonnier
16d21d3267
Merge pull request #6188 from jasongrout/highlightjs-require-shim
...
Add a requirejs shim for highlight.js
2014-07-24 13:53:28 +02:00
Matthias Bussonnier
b290f48815
Merge pull request #6036 from minrk/restore-ws-host
...
restore websocket_url configurable
2014-07-24 13:41:18 +02:00
MinRK
168d619726
fab css
checks whether it needs to do anything
...
makefile-style
adds `force` arg to override, minify implies force.
2014-07-23 16:59:44 -07:00
Thomas Kluyver
d9850e1ab4
Merge pull request #6144 from minrk/show-js-errors
...
add some debugging output to js tests
2014-07-23 16:20:01 -07:00
MinRK
52840fcbf8
send ping every 30 seconds to keep websockets alive
2014-07-23 16:17:07 -07:00
MinRK
41e482d47a
fix interrupt test revealed by new output
...
the shortcut test wasn’t running at all,
due to a ReferenceError.
There was no indication of this fact
because javascript is awesome like that.
2014-07-23 15:51:03 -07:00
MinRK
1f0646f893
add some debugging output to js tests
...
- display errors in evaluate / browser code
- capture and display console.log if a test fails (like nose)
2014-07-23 15:51:03 -07:00
MinRK
01e1d1d40f
regen css (non-minified)
...
via `setup.py css`
2014-07-23 14:57:17 -07:00
MinRK
0eae787b58
don’t store minified css in development
...
- setup css defaults to non-minified css
- build minified css and jsversion on sdist/wheel
2014-07-23 14:19:27 -07:00
Brian E. Granger
29d67ed8a3
Merge pull request #6168 from SylvainCorlay/once-displayed
...
once-displayed
2014-07-23 14:17:38 -07:00
Jason Grout
3fc4442053
Move shim to the standard location
2014-07-23 21:13:42 +00:00
Brian E. Granger
372507e3f1
Merge pull request #6128 from jasongrout/widget-trait-serialization
...
Widget trait serialization
2014-07-23 14:13:24 -07:00
Sylvain Corlay
cd7942eb06
renaming once_displayed into after_displayed
2014-07-23 20:26:44 +00:00
Jason Grout
8fb0ae4d36
Change serialize/deserialize to to_json/from_json
2014-07-23 20:22:50 +00:00
Sylvain Corlay
cfc4a62a85
one more bit
2014-07-23 20:15:37 +00:00
MinRK
957fb42680
use global events in js tests
2014-07-23 11:06:03 -07:00
MinRK
9ff7d264ab
note loaded, unused dependencies in require
2014-07-23 11:06:01 -07:00
MinRK
c72cd05cf3
fix docstring in events.js
...
example shows registering a handler, not triggering an event.
2014-07-23 11:05:36 -07:00
MinRK
e9da9fd776
don’t load custom.js in page template
...
we are loading it in require, and don’t want to load it twice
2014-07-23 11:05:36 -07:00